What is the idiom of to look down on someone?

British. phrasal verb B2. To look down on someone means to consider that person to be inferior or unimportant, usually when this is not true. I wasn't successful, so they looked down on me. [ VERB PARTICLE PARTICLE noun]

What is the emotion for looking down on someone?

FEELING CONTEMPT. The basic notion of contempt is: “I'm better than you and you are lesser than me.” The most common trigger for this emotion is immoral action by a person or group of people to whom you feel superior.

What does it mean if someone is supercilious?

Meaning of supercilious in English

behaving as if you are better than other people, and that their opinions, beliefs, or ideas are not important: He spoke in a haughty, supercilious voice. Synonyms. haughty disapproving. imperious.
